I know many MaAnians here wld be bored with today's epi as anuj was not there. And i know this too that u all know this is a family drama and show revolves around titular character anupamaa and her equation with everyone related to her not just anuj.

Anyway coming to today's epi, i found baa and anu's confrontation a much matured, honest and understanding one. No ott drama and all, two women speaking honestly what they thought and what were the reasons for their actions, what the other feels abt the other one's actions. There was no hesitation.

Anu put forth her pov clearly strongly and respectfully.

All of us speak abt humanity, being kind towards others many a times but seldom implement it or go criticising others if they do it.

Many times during such fights all of us let our ego take over and escalate the fight and insulting the opponent like kavya for instance. But only few try to put forth their points in strong yet calm manner like anupamaa.

Today anupamaa confronted baa honestly along with it made her understand the imp and value of her pati. Anupamaa somewhere made baa realise the value of her marriage and her relationship with her husband.

Not many take this measure to make opponent understand and rectify their mistake. 90% only confront.

And that is why she is Anupama.

Also baa spoke out her insecurity of losing anupamaa and her hope of having anupamaa vanraj back together and also put an end to it by saying ' u live ur life '.

Coming to vanraj, what anupamaa said was right ' one mistake cannot be solved by making another mistake '.

I have seen many men who shout like lord at their own parents threatening to throw them out , insulting them, using curse words for them etc... all i can say is a brave man is not who shouts and threatens to prove his pov.

Vanraj shah while shouting at his mother and asking her to get out of the house, etc all showed what pure MISOGYNY looks like. His own mother got shook and trembled with fear. That time one thing crossed my mind and i give this as an advice to my friends here whatever age group u belong to.

" love ur children but don't be dependent on them at any stage of ur life. Their love may always be pure but still change is the only constant. Respect and love urself and ur life partner and lead ur life for urself till d end.BE FINANCIALLY INDEPENDENT so that u need not get threats or face insults, or be thrown out homeless at any stage of ur life by ur own children, relatives even ur partner. DO NOT GIVE AWAY UR LIFE INTO SOME OTHER PERSON'S HANDS "
